Identify the Mirror Replication Agent instance name, the administration port number, and other administration information, and record them on the worksheet.
To complete Section 1 of the Installation and
Setup worksheet
Determine the Mirror Replication Agent instance type, which determines which primary database server the Mirror Replication Agent will work with.
Instance types are:
ase – Adaptive Server Enterprise (ASE)
oracle – Oracle Database Server
Mirror Replication Agent must be installed on a machine from which
it can directly access the mirror copy of the transaction logs of
the primary database.
Record the instance type as item 1a on the Installation and Setup worksheet on page §.
Determine the name of the Mirror Replication Agent instance. This name should identify this specific instance.
Record the name of the instance as item 1b on the Installation and Setup worksheet on page §.
Identify the client socket port number of the administration port for this Mirror Replication Agent instance. The port number must be unique on the Mirror Replication Agent host machine.
If you are not the System Administrator for the system on which you are installing the Mirror Replication Agent instance, ask your System Administrator which port number you should use for the Mirror Replication Agent administration port.
Port numbers have a range of 1 to 65,535.
Record the port number as item 1c on the Installation and Setup worksheet on page §.
Mirror Replication Agent requires two port numbers.
The additional one is for the RASD. By default, Mirror Replication
Agent assigns the RASD port—admin port +1.
This number must also be unique on the Mirror Replication Agent host
machine.
Determine the location of the interfaces file (sql.ini on Windows or interfaces on Linux and UNIX).
Use this item only if you plan to use the isql utility, the jisql utility, or Replication Manager (RM) (which is not included in the Mirror Replication Agent installation but is included with Replication Server).
The interfaces file must reside on the same machine
as the Mirror Replication Agent client (isql or Replication
Manager), not necessarily the Mirror Replication Agent host machine.
Record the interfaces file location as item 1d on the Installation and Setup worksheet on page §.
Determine the administrative user ID and password for logging in to the Mirror Replication Agent administration port. Use this information to create the administrative user ID during configuration and setup.
